web-dev-qa-db-fra.com

Installer Ubuntu sur Dell Precision 5510

Quelqu'un a-t-il déjà réussi à installer Ubuntu 14.04, 15.10 ou toute autre variété sur le nouveau Dell Precision 5510?

J'ai essayé pendant 3 jours avec très peu de succès.

Problèmes auxquels je suis confronté

  1. La carte réseau sans fil Intel 8260 n'est pas reconnue.

    • Ce problème a été résolu par l’installation de 14.04 et la mise à jour vers le noyau 4.2, ce qui empêche le dongle Ethernet Thunderbolt 3 de fonctionner.
  2. Ne peut pas hiberner ou arrêter.

    • Essayé beaucoup de choses, y compris:
      • +acpi=off. Fonctionne pour l’arrêt, mais pas en veille prolongée.
      • Je ne me souviens plus de ce que j'ai essayé d'autre, mais ils étaient nombreux.
  3. Lors de l'installation de Ubuntu 15.10:

    • + Premièrement: obtenez le paramètre manquant dans le fichier de configuration. Chemin des mots clés * corrigé: onglet -> en direct.
    • Je reçois une série de messages d'erreur à propos de nouveau, puis le système se bloque.

Informations système

  • Precision 5510 avec core i5 et écran tactile 4k.
9
Steve Rumancik

Comment installer Ubuntu 16.04 LTS sur le Dell Precision 5510

[modifier: en dehors de l'étape "Autoriser Linux à voir votre périphérique de stockage", sur les supports d'installation plus récents, ce guide n'est plus nécessaire. Il suffit d’installer normalement, tout fonctionne.]

J'ai pu installer Ubuntu 16.04 LTS ces derniers jours. Ce sont mes notes de l'installation. Les connexions multi-moniteur via HDMI fonctionnent. Le port Thunderbolt 3 fonctionne également pour Ethernet et Display Port. S'il vous plaît, n'hésitez pas à réviser cela, et à lire attentivement, car il y a presque certainement des erreurs. Je ne suis en aucun cas un expert en Linux.

Désactiver nouveau afin de démarrer à partir du disque live Linux

Faites-le à l'aide de grub avant de démarrer à partir d'Ubuntu, installez le support pour éviter les accidents dus à des pilotes de carte vidéo défectueux.

Les symptômes sont des gels aléatoires et des erreurs infinies, dont les caractéristiques sont les suivantes: nouveau PFIFO SCHED_ERROR. Corrigez en appuyant sur la touche 'e' du menu de démarrage au démarrage et ajoutez "nouveau.modeset = 0" à la fin de la ligne commençant par "linux" . Maintenant, démarrez le disque live en appuyant sur F10 .

Autoriser Linux à voir votre périphérique de stockage

Lors du démarrage, appuyez sur F2 ou CTRLname __ + ppour accéder au menu de configuration UEFI. Naviguez vers Opération SATA à gauche et réglez-le à droite sur AHCI si vous avez un disque dur, ou Désactivé si vous n’avez que le lecteur NVMe. La raison pour laquelle le paramètre SATA Operation> RAID 0 masque le lecteur NVMe à Linux est qu’il active un pilote propriétaire RAID + AHCI, stocké dans le microprogramme, appelé Intel RST. Linux a du mal à communiquer avec le pilote Intel RST sans beaucoup de bricolage.

Une fois que vous avez démarré et sans moniteur externe connecté, installez-vous normalement. Les opérations suivantes ne devraient être effectuées qu'après le redémarrage de votre système nouvellement installé.

Installer le noyau 4.6 pour Ubuntu

Sur les supports d'installation plus récents, cette étape n'est pas nécessaire. Exécutez uname -a pour voir quel noyau est en cours d’exécution sur votre cd Ubuntu Live. S'il s'agit de la version 4.6 ou ultérieure, ignorez cette étape.

mkdir -p ~/Downloads/Precision_5510_install/kernel
cd ~/Downloads/Precision_5510_install/kernel
BASE_URL="http://kernel.ubuntu.com/~kernel-ppa/mainline/v4.6.2-yakkety"
wget "$BASE_URL"/CHECKSUMS
wget "$BASE_URL"/CHECKSUMS.gpg                                           
wget "$BASE_URL"/linux-headers-4.6.2-040602_4.6.2-040602.201606100516_all.deb
wget "$BASE_URL"/linux-headers-4.6.2-040602-generic_4.6.2-040602.201606100516_AMD64.deb
wget "$BASE_URL"/linux-image-4.6.2-040602-generic_4.6.2-040602.201606100516_AMD64.deb
gpg --keyserver keyserver.ubuntu.com --recv 17C622B0 # Import the gpg keys from Ubuntu's mainline kernel team.
gpg --verify CHEKSUMS.gpg CHECKSUMS # Verify that the list of checksums is from Ubuntu.
sha256sum -c CHECKSUMS | grep 'OK' # Check the integrity of the downloaded files.
Sudo dpkg -i *.deb

Vous pouvez trouver les clés gpg pour vérifier que les fichiers n'ont pas été falsifiés ici .

Activer l'hibernation

Premier test pour voir si l'hibernation fonctionne:

Sudo pm-hibernate

Si vous êtes en mesure de reprendre, créez un fichier pour permettre l'hibernation à partir de l'interface graphique.

cat <<EOF | Sudo tee /etc/polkit-1/localauthority/50-local.d/com.ubuntu.enable-hibernate.pkla
[Re-enable hibernate by default]
Identity=unix-user:*
Action=org.freedesktop.upower.hibernate
ResultActive=yes

[Re-enable hibernate by default in logind]
Identity=unix-user:*
Action=org.freedesktop.login1.hibernate;org.freedesktop.login1.hibernate-multiple-sessions
ResultActive=yes
EOF

Installer les pilotes Dell à partir du Ubuntu Driver Support Pack

Cette étape peut être problématique, car vous installez des .debs destinés à une version plus ancienne d’Ubuntu. Il y a probablement une meilleure solution pour cela, mais je ne l'ai pas encore trouvée.

Le démarrage de l'ordinateur portable avec un moniteur branché via HDMI a entraîné le blocage de ma machine jusqu'à ce que je le fasse. Cela peut nécessiter un dépannage de votre côté.

cd ../
wget http://downloads.Dell.com/FOLDER01797540M/1/xps13_ult_x03.fish.tar.gz
tar xf xps13_ult_x03.fish.tar.gz
cd debs
Sudo apt-get install libxdo3 xdotool
Sudo dpkg -if workaround-screen-lock-malfunction_1_all.deb

Par défaut, ALSA envoie le son au HDMI même s’il n’ya rien de branché. Corrigez-le avec ceci:

echo "options snd-hda-intel model=Dell-headset-multi,Dell-headset-multi" >> /etc/modprobe.d/alsa-base.conf

Configurer Nvidia Optimus

Première installation de bourdon

Sudo apt-get install bumblebee bumblebee-nvidia primus

Ensuite, supprimez tous les paquets nvidia existants et installez les plus récents.

Sudo apt-get purge nvida-*
Sudo add-apt-repository ppa:graphics-drivers/ppa
Sudo apt-get update
Sudo apt-get install nvidia-current nvidia-prime
Sudo service lightdm restart

Ajoutez un indicateur pour que vous sachiez si Intel ou Nvidia est utilisé.

Sudo add-apt-repository ppa:nilarimogard/webupd8
Sudo apt-get update
Sudo apt-get install prime-indicator
Nohup prime-indicator &

Augmenter la taille du texte sur les consoles TTY (pour les écrans 4K)

Sur la variété d'écran 4k de cet ordinateur portable, la taille de la police est presque illisible lors du basculement vers un téléscripteur (par exemple, lorsque vous appuyez sur CTRL + ALT + F1 dans Unity). Vous pouvez le changer comme suit:

  • Sudo dpkg-reconfigure console-setup
  • Choisissez UTF-8
  • Choisissez l'option Combined - Latin, ... par défaut ("Latin" comprend l'alphabet anglais)
  • Sélectionnez la police de terminus
  • Sélectionnez 16x32

J'espère que ça aide!

11
justsomeguy

De mon côté, j'utilise maintenant Ubuntu 16.04 LTS (image de construction quotidienne), qui apporte le noyau 4.4 et qui fonctionne assez bien hors de la boîte!

http://cdimage.ubuntu.com/daily-live/current/

EDIT: actuellement, je me bats avec des moniteurs externes. J'ai essayé les pilotes nvidia et i915 et je dois brancher mon écran à chaud après la connexion à ma session, sinon je me fige sur l'écran de connexion. Je me bloque également 1 fois sur 2 lorsque je branche mon moniteur une fois dans la session.

rapports de dmesg:

[drm:intel_cpu_fifo_underrun_irq_handler [i915_bpo]] *ERROR* CPU pipe A FIFO underrun

4
kochouloo

Steve,

J'ai testé différentes versions d'Ubuntu pour une utilisation sur l'un des derniers Dell Precision 5510 (i7, avec Skylake). J'ai rencontré des problèmes dépassant le cadre du problème décrit au début, mais j'ai réussi à les surmonter. Plus tard, j'ai rencontré des problèmes très similaires à ceux que vous décrivez et, après avoir posté un article, j'ai décidé d'essayer Ubuntu Gnome. J'ai eu du succès avec Ubuntu Gnome 15.04 trouvé ici , puis en appliquant toutes les mises à jour. La résolution était variable, tout le matériel semblait fonctionner, mais il restait un problème. Je n'ai pas pu éteindre l'ordinateur portable à partir du menu d'alimentation du bureau. Il se bloquait et devenait inutilisable à chaque fois que j'essayais de redémarrer ou de m'arrêter. Je devais donc utiliser le bouton d'alimentation. J'ai trouvé un poste où quelqu'un a suggéré d'installer ce qui suit:

Sudo apt-get update && Sudo apt-get install laptop-mode-tools

Ils ont également déclaré qu'ils avaient réussi à passer à 15.10 après, mais cela n'a pas bien fonctionné sur mon modèle. Voici les problèmes que j'ai rencontrés après la mise à niveau à 15.10.

  • Obligatoire d'ajouter "nomodeset" aux paramètres du noyau pour voir même un indicateur graphique se bloquerait sur un écran gris.
  • Requis pour débrancher manuellement, puis rebranchez la souris USB afin de la faire reconnaître.
  • La résolution était verrouillée à 4k et les paramètres d'affichage ne disposaient d'aucune autre option disponible pour la sélection.

J'espère que cela t'aides!

0
itnet7

Je n'ai pas encore essayé Ubuntu, mais j'ai pu faire en sorte que Arch travaille dessus. Pour ce faire, un article d'Ubuntu m'a aidé à installer Ubuntu sur un XPS 15 9550. Le Precision 5510 est fondamentalement le même ordinateur avec de légères différences, comme la carte graphique et le processeur utilisés.

Voir ce lien pour obtenir de l'aide, y compris pour surmonter les nouveaux accidents (ceux-ci m'est également arrivé à Arch): http://ubuntuforums.org/showthread.php?t=2301071

Je suis presque certain que vous voudrez utiliser la dernière version d'Ubuntu et non les versions LTS car ces ordinateurs sont neufs et que la prise en charge de certains périphériques n'a été ajoutée qu'aux versions du noyau les plus récentes.

0
Andrew